Project Overview

The jute rope or sutli project focuses on the production and marketing of versatile jute ropes, meeting the growing demand in various sectors such as agriculture, handicrafts, and home decor. Jute, being a biodegradable and eco-friendly material, is gaining traction as sustainability becomes a pivotal theme in consumer choices across the globe. The jute ropes are not only durable but also cost-effective, making them an attractive alternative to synthetic ropes. The project aims to capitalize on the abundant availability of jute and the increasing consumer preference for eco-friendly products. Leveraging modern manufacturing techniques, the project intends to optimize production efficiency and ensure high-quality output. Enhanced marketing strategies geared towards environmentally conscious consumers are also planned to promote the flagship jute rope products. By aligning with global sustainability trends, the jute rope project is set to establish a strong foothold in both domestic and international markets, contributing to economic growth while promoting sustainable practices.

SWOT Analysis

Strengths

  • Sustainable and eco-friendly raw material.
  • Growing market awareness about jute as a green alternative.
  • Cost-effectiveness compared to synthetic counterparts.

Weaknesses

  • Limitations in the durability of jute compared to synthetic options.
  • Potential price fluctuations in raw jute material.
  • Requires consumer education on the benefits of jute.

Opportunities

  • Expansion into international markets where demand for sustainable products is high.
  • Product diversification into jute-based accessories and packaging.
  • Collaboration with businesses focusing on sustainability initiatives.

Threats

  • Competition from synthetic rope manufacturing.
  • Fluctuating supply of raw jute leading to production inconsistencies.
  • Changing consumer preferences over time.

Raw Materials Required

  • Jute fibers
  • Natural dyes (for coloring the ropes)
  • Packaging materials

Micro

Capacity: 5 tons/month
Plant Capacity
5 tons/month
Machinery Cost
₹270,000 – ₹330,000
approx. range
Total Investment
₹446,000 – ₹545,000
approx. range
Working Capital (3M)
₹135,000 – ₹165,000
approx. range
Rate of Return
15.00%
Break-Even Point
60.00%
Break-even time: approx. 7 years
Projection quality
Strong projection
Market Demand
Rising
Increased awareness of sustainable products is boosting demand for jute items, including ropes in niche markets.
Risk Level
Medium
Market competitiveness exists, but with a niche focus and manageable capital, risks remain moderate.
Skill Required
Beginner
Basic operational skills are needed to produce jute ropes, making it accessible for beginners.
Notes:

Entry-level operations; ideal for niche markets.
